For reviewers: the Fleetgauge fuel-usage report previously read `FUEL_RPT_INTERVAL`, which ambiguously mixed polling and aggregation windows. It is now split, and the surviving variable is renamed `FLEETGAUGE_REPORT_WINDOW` (hours, integer, default 24). Migration code maps the old name with a deprecation warning through 4.9. Please verify the parser rejects non-integer values and that the sample env file reflects the rename. The report exporter also needs its upload credential, which belongs on the line immediately after the window setting:

secret setting of fawig-tawip: RELAY_SECRET3=e04

**Escalation: Tidewatch Widget**

If the tide-table widget on Harborline shows stale predictions for more than 30 minutes, first check the Moonfetch sync job — it's flaky after daylight-saving changes. Restart it once; don't loop it. If customers in the Gullport region report wrong high-tide times, that's a data-feed issue, not ours, but we still own the escalation. Page the widgets rotation, then email the feed team.

pager mailbox: holius@nelvrogrid.internal

Ticket: Config drift in Textgrove encoding detection

Staging and production have drifted for the uploaded-file encoding detector in Textgrove. Production still falls back to a legacy codepage when confidence is low, while staging uses strict UTF-8 rejection. This caused three support escalations where files accepted in staging failed in production. Future maintainers: treat staging as the source of truth; the drift originated from a manual hotfix that was never backported. The intended canonical settings are listed below.

config for bahop-baduf:
[kasion]
team = lamath
access_code = ac_d807e5
host = kasion.paliqcloud.corp
port = 4000
owner = julix.tamvan
peer = frair.qorvelsoft.local

Key ceremony checklist, item 7 — Mailgrove digest scheduler. Support: before the ceremony, pause all batch email digests (hourly, daily, weekly queues) so no sends fire mid-rotation. Verify the scheduler dashboard shows zero pending jobs. Confirm two witnesses present. After the new signing key is sealed, resume digests in order: weekly, daily, hourly, and spot-check one customer digest per tier. Resuming the scheduler requires unlocking the ops safe, which accepts the recovery passphrase printed on the line below.

vault phrase of tajef-faduf = casox-ralius-julir